Jaren Jackson Jr.’s dad, Jaren Jackson, is a former NBA player who played for nine teams in 12 seasons. He was part of the San Antonio Spurs’ 1999 championship-winning team.

Jaren Jackson Jr. failed to get an All-NBA selection this season. Voting results showed he had 55 points, 18 shy of Jalen Williams’ total for the final forward spot in the third team.
Jaren Jackson Jr. is active in the N.B.A. players’ union. His mother, Terri, works for the W.N.B.A. players’ union. When he was elected vice president, she did her best not to embarrass him.
